16 April 1940 saw the birth of Marion Mildred Halligan in Newcastle, New South Wales. She belonged to the “Canberra Seven” or “Seven Writers,” a group of female authors headquartered in Canberra, for many years.
After Marian Eldridge passed away in 1997, the group virtually broke apart. But before then, they had regular meetings to discuss and evaluate each other’s work, and in 1988 they published Canberra Tales, a collection of short stories. At the age of eighty-three, Halligan passed away on February 19, 2024.
